Coast Guard sells land next to Conanicut lighthouse. What we know.

A vacant lot on Jamestown's coastline overlooking Narragansett Bay has been sold.

The U.S. General Services Administration offered for sale by public auction the vacant, ocean-front parcel in Jamestown adjacent to the former U.S. Coast Guard (USCG) lighthouse located at Conanicut Point.

GSA marketed the parcel for sale on behalf of the USCG. Proceeds from the sale will be returned to the USCG to support their housing mission.

The property is the second site recently made available in Jamestown following Beavertail State Park lighthouse. It was announced in July that applications for the transfer of ownership of the Beavertail lighthouse were approved by the U.S. Department of the Interior’s National Park Service, with the site going to the R.I. Department of Environmental Management.

Here's what to know about the land on Conanicut Point.

• GSA Public Affairs Officer Paul Hughes confirmed to The Daily News that the lot was sold for a winning bid of $166,000.

• According to the GSA Auctions website, eight bidders made offers on the site, with bids beginning at $20,000. The first bid was placed on Aug. 29. The final, winning bid was placed on Oct. 11.

• According to property records, the winning bid was placed by Belaying Pin LLC. The R.I. Secretary of State website shows that Belaying Pin LLC was registered on Oct. 30, 2023, with an address of 3500 Thayer Court, Aurora, Illinois.

Property Details

●        The 5,085 square feet property is vacant.

●        Is adjacent to and previously was a portion of the former USCG lighthouse located at the north end (Conanicut Point) of Jamestown.

●        The property has frontage on North Bayview Drive.

●        The property is identified as Plat 1 Lot 226 in the town of Jamestown registry.
